Average Daily Trading
Volume («ADTV») is a
measure of the number of shares traded per day, averaged over a specific period of time (we
use 50 days).

The most accurate way to
measure dry ingredients in baking (and is always the method
used in professional bakeries) is by weight not
volume.

VO2 (or oxygen consumption) is a
measure of the
volume of oxygen that is
used by your body to convert the energy from the food you eat into the energy molecules, called adenosine triphosphate (ATP), that your body
uses at the cellular level.
